CVE-2024-29049

MEDIUMCVSS 4.7/10EPSS 0.66%

Last modified

CVE-2024-29049 is a medium-severity vulnerability rated 4.7/10 on the CVSS scale. Microsoft Edge (Chromium-based) Webview2 Spoofing Vulnerability. EPSS estimates a 0.66%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.

Weakness Enumeration

Affected Software

VendorProductVersions
MicrosoftEdge Chromium< 122.0.2365.120
MicrosoftEdge Chromium>= 123.0.2420.53, < 123.0.2420.81
